About Axial Stress Calculator
P/A with utilisation against yield — the fastest of all checks. The calculation implements σ = P/A (Strength of materials fundamentals). Uniform P/A holds only away from holes, fillets and load points (Saint-Venant) — everywhere else, multiply by a stress-concentration factor first.

What should I keep in mind when using this calculator?+
Uniform P/A holds only away from holes, fillets and load points (Saint-Venant) — everywhere else, multiply by a stress-concentration factor first.
Where do the material property defaults come from?+
Defaults are standard handbook values (ASM, manufacturer datasheets, the cited standard). Always substitute certified values from your material's test certificate for critical work.
